diff options
author | Allan Sandfeld Jensen <allan.jensen@qt.io> | 2021-09-03 13:32:17 +0200 |
---|---|---|
committer | Allan Sandfeld Jensen <allan.jensen@qt.io> | 2021-10-01 14:31:55 +0200 |
commit | 21ba0c5d4bf8fba15dddd97cd693bad2358b77fd (patch) | |
tree | 91be119f694044dfc1ff9fdc054459e925de9df0 /chromium/components/blocklist | |
parent | 03c549e0392f92c02536d3f86d5e1d8dfa3435ac (diff) | |
download | qtwebengine-chromium-21ba0c5d4bf8fba15dddd97cd693bad2358b77fd.tar.gz |
BASELINE: Update Chromium to 92.0.4515.166
Change-Id: I42a050486714e9e54fc271f2a8939223a02ae364
Diffstat (limited to 'chromium/components/blocklist')
6 files changed, 9 insertions, 11 deletions
diff --git a/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ist.cc b/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ist.cc index 0aa180dd92b..ee456cc7a46 100644 --- a/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ist.cc +++ b/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ist.cc @@ -7,12 +7,11 @@ #include "base/bind.h" #include "base/memory/ptr_util.h" #include "base/metrics/histogram.h" -#include "base/optional.h" -#include "base/strings/stringprintf.h" #include "base/time/clock.h" #include "components/blocklist/opt_out_blocklist/opt_out_blocklist_delegate.h" #include "components/blocklist/opt_out_blocklist/opt_out_blocklist_item.h" #include "components/blocklist/opt_out_blocklist/opt_out_store.h" +#include "third_party/abseil-cpp/absl/types/optional.h" namespace blocklist { diff --git a/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ist.h b/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ist.h index ece381483fe..822ad6dc68a 100644 --- a/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ist.h +++ b/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ist.h @@ -16,10 +16,10 @@ #include "base/containers/queue.h" #include "base/macros.h" #include "base/memory/weak_ptr.h" -#include "base/optional.h" #include "base/sequence_checker.h" #include "base/time/time.h" #include "components/blocklist/opt_out_blocklist/opt_out_blocklist_data.h" +#include "third_party/abseil-cpp/absl/types/optional.h" namespace base { class Clock; diff --git a/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ist_data.cc b/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ist_data.cc index 711e409fd42..67a0d049bad 100644 --- a/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ist_data.cc +++ b/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ist_data.cc @@ -139,10 +139,10 @@ BlocklistReason BlocklistData::IsAllowed( void BlocklistData::EvictOldestHost() { DCHECK_LT(max_hosts_, block_list_item_host_map_.size()); - base::Optional<base::Time> oldest_opt_out; + absl::optional<base::Time> oldest_opt_out; std::string key_to_delete; for (auto& item : block_list_item_host_map_) { - base::Optional<base::Time> most_recent_opt_out = + absl::optional<base::Time> most_recent_opt_out = item.second.most_recent_opt_out_time(); if (!most_recent_opt_out) { // If there is no opt out time, this is a good choice to evict. diff --git a/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ist_data.h b/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ist_data.h index 659d1e26c74..f07b089b8af 100644 --- a/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ist_data.h +++ b/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ist_data.h @@ -13,9 +13,9 @@ #include <string> #include "base/macros.h" -#include "base/optional.h" #include "base/time/time.h" #include "components/blocklist/opt_out_blocklist/opt_out_blocklist_item.h" +#include "third_party/abseil-cpp/absl/types/optional.h" namespace blocklist { diff --git a/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ist_item.h b/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ist_item.h index 1ad6c01c1e5..158260d6fb2 100644 --- a/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ist_item.h +++ b/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ist_item.h @@ -10,12 +10,11 @@ #include <map> #include <memory> #include <queue> -#include <string> #include "base/callback.h" #include "base/macros.h" -#include "base/optional.h" #include "base/time/time.h" +#include "third_party/abseil-cpp/absl/types/optional.h" namespace blocklist { @@ -39,7 +38,7 @@ class OptOutBlocklistItem { // Whether the action corresponding to |this| should be disallowed. bool IsBlockListed(base::Time now) const; - base::Optional<base::Time> most_recent_opt_out_time() const { + absl::optional<base::Time> most_recent_opt_out_time() const { return most_recent_opt_out_time_; } @@ -86,7 +85,7 @@ class OptOutBlocklistItem { std::priority_queue<OptOutRecord> opt_out_records_; // Time of the most recent opt out. - base::Optional<base::Time> most_recent_opt_out_time_; + absl::optional<base::Time> most_recent_opt_out_time_; // The total number of opt outs currently in |opt_out_records_|. int total_opt_out_; diff --git a/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ist_item_unittest.cc b/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ist_item_unittest.cc index c54bc22dfea..68d495c1265 100644 --- a/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ist_item_unittest.cc +++ b/chromium/components/blocklist/opt_out_blocklist/opt_out_blocklist_item_unittest.cc @@ -6,9 +6,9 @@ #include <memory> -#include "base/optional.h" #include "base/time/time.h" #include "testing/gtest/include/gtest/gtest.h" +#include "third_party/abseil-cpp/absl/types/optional.h" namespace { |